Renowned chef Skye Gyngell has passed away in London at the age of 62. Gyngell, the first Australian woman to earn a Michelin star, was celebrated for her elegant, produce-driven cuisine. She bravely fought a rare skin cancer for 18 months. Her career left a significant mark on the global culinary world. She will be deeply missed by many.
